C# MongoDB Select中的多个逻辑条件
我需要根据多个条件查询集合 我的收藏C# MongoDB Select中的多个逻辑条件,c#,mongodb,mongodb-query,mongodb-.net-driver,C#,Mongodb,Mongodb Query,Mongodb .net Driver,我需要根据多个条件查询集合 我的收藏 { "_id" : ObjectId("575f4e2efd14481598fc0ebf"), "Emp_ID" : "100", "LastUpdate" : ISODate("2016-06-13T18:30:00.000Z") }, { "_id" : ObjectId("575f4e2efd14481598fc0ebf"), "Emp_ID" : "101", "LastUpdate" : ISODat
{
"_id" : ObjectId("575f4e2efd14481598fc0ebf"),
"Emp_ID" : "100",
"LastUpdate" : ISODate("2016-06-13T18:30:00.000Z")
},
{
"_id" : ObjectId("575f4e2efd14481598fc0ebf"),
"Emp_ID" : "101",
"LastUpdate" : ISODate("2016-06-14T06:33:00.000Z")
}, ... ()
现在我需要根据我的以下条件检查文档是否存在
我的C#代码:
我需要检查令牌数据是否存在,以及上次更新应大于或等于的一个条件(当前时间-15分钟)
请帮助我。建造商的类型必须与收集类型相同。就你而言,你有 集合作为教育元模型。和建筑商作为附属文件。保持这些一致性。
从我在你的过滤器里看到的,你可以
var collection = _database.GetCollection<BsonDocument>("EmpLog");
生成器的类型必须与集合的类型相同。就你而言,你有 集合作为教育元模型。和建筑商作为附属文件。保持这些一致性。
从我在你的过滤器里看到的,你可以
var collection = _database.GetCollection<BsonDocument>("EmpLog");
var collection = _database.GetCollection<BsonDocument>("EmpLog");
var filter = filterBuilder.Eq("_id", ObjectId.Parse("57623ed9adb381a5cc0d1994"))